    The challenge of mental health in the workplace

    Workplace mental health challenges are becoming a growing concern for organizations worldwide. In the EU alone, over one in six people experience mental health issues each year, impacting their ability to function effectively at work. Workplace stress, heavy workloads, and poor work-life balance are among the key contributors to burnout, decreased productivity, and higher turnover.

    As the stigma around mental health slowly fades, organizations are realizing that investing in their employees' mental well-being is not only beneficial but essential for sustainable growth. Poor mental health costs the EU economy over €600 billion annually, with much of this due to lost productivity.     Insight 1

    The hidden costs of ignoring mental health

    Mental health issues can quietly undermine an organization’s success. Employees struggling with stress, anxiety, or depression are more likely to disengage, miss work, and underperform. The costs of ignoring these challenges are significant, from increased absenteeism and healthcare costs to higher turnover rates. In fact, workplace mental health problems can account for up to 4% of the EU’s GDP each year.

    Insight 2

    Resilience and well-being - Key to employee engagement

    DEVELOR’s L&D Kaleidoscope 2024 survey revealed that resilience and well-being are top priorities for organizations. One in three L&D professionals identified these concerns as critical, underscoring the need for immediate action. Building resilience not only helps employees cope with stress but also enhances engagement, loyalty, and productivity. Organizations that focus on mental well-being often experience improved retention rates and a more motivated workforce.
